Considerations for hiring IT professionals
07 / 07 / 2016
Hiring IT professionals is a strategic decision for any company. The proper functioning of systems, information security, and, in many cases, business continuity will depend on this professional.
Therefore, it is not only about filling a technical position, but about finding the right person who fits the real needs of the company. Below, we explain the main aspects you should take into account during the selection process.
Why good IT hiring is key
An IT specialist does not only solve issues when they arise. Their work includes preventive tasks, process improvement, user support, and technological adaptation. A poor choice can result in:
- Constant incidents.
- Lack of system security.
- Loss of productivity.
- Unexpected costs.
For this reason, hiring IT professionals should be approached with a clear and well-defined criteria.
Tips for the selection process
Correctly define the position
The first step is to describe the job position in detail. It is essential to specify:
- Functions and responsibilities.
- Types of systems and technologies they will manage.
- Required level of support (users, servers, networks, security).
The clearer the profile, the easier it will be to find the right professional.
Set realistic salary conditions
It is important to define the salary range taking into account the market, required experience, and the company budget. An uncompetitive salary may limit the quality of candidates.
Post the offer in the right channels
For proper IT hiring, it is advisable to publish the offer on job boards specialized in technology profiles, as well as the usual employment channels.
This will increase the chances of attracting candidates with real sector experience.
Conduct an effective pre-selection
Before interviews, it is recommended to filter out profiles that do not meet the defined requirements. In this way, both the company and candidates save time.
Interview and evaluate the candidate
The interview allows you to analyze not only technical knowledge, but also key skills such as communication, problem-solving capacity, and attitude under pressure.
A good IT professional should be able to explain complex problems in a simple way and show a solution-oriented mindset.
Key qualities in IT hiring
Beyond technical knowledge, there are certain qualities that set an IT professional apart:
Continuous learning
Technology is constantly evolving. A good professional stays up to date continuously, not only when a problem arises. This learning ability is essential for adapting to new systems and threats.
Practical and solution-oriented approach
The best IT professionals are pragmatic people. When faced with a problem, they prioritize finding an effective solution, even if it is not technically perfect. In the business environment, speed and functionality are key.
Adaptability
Every company has its own infrastructure, processes, and priorities. A good technician must adapt to the environment and understand the business in order to offer solutions aligned with the organization’s objectives.
In-house IT or outsourced service?
In some cases, IT hiring can be done internally. In others, outsourcing IT maintenance is more cost-effective and efficient, especially for SMEs.
The choice will depend on the size of the company, the complexity of the systems, and the level of support needed.
A strategic decision
Hiring IT professionals should not be taken lightly. Properly defining the profile, evaluating both technical and personal skills, and analyzing the company’s real needs is key to making the right choice.
A good IT professional brings stability, security, and efficiency, becoming a strategic ally for business growth.
